Answer: The IAM solution's compliance with industry-specific regulations and its ability to enforce strong authentication mechanisms, including multi-factor authentication (MFA) and single sign-on (SSO).
In a highly regulated industry, compliance with data protection standards and the ability to enforce strong authentication mechanisms are paramount. While cost, user experience, and deployment speed are important factors, they should not compromise the solution's ability to meet regulatory requirements and provide robust security features such as MFA and SSO. Therefore, the most critical factor to consider is the IAM solution's compliance and security capabilities.
